Graded by PSA, this mixed-grade collection contains (19) 1934 Goudey examples, (10) of which are of Hall of Famers. Comprising nearly a quarter of the set, this grouping also contains several challenging shortprints as well. Included are PSA 6:: #45 Melillo; PSA 5: #8 Piet, #16 Kuhel, #32 Ryan; PSA 4: #10 Klein, #11 P. Waner, #12 Hubbell, #22 Vaughan, #83 Mooney; PSA 3: #1 Foxx, #18 Manush, #19 Grove, #21Terry, #30 Solters, #76 Trosky, #82 Hallahan, #84 Derringer; PSA 1: #6 Dean and #90 Cuyler. These cards from Goudey's second offering present extraordinarily well, detailing vibrant coloring with clean backs. Considerably more difficult than the initial edition, the 1934 Goudey series definitely did not fall prey to the dreaded sophomore slump.
